We chat with Ghislan Timm(Jess-lin/Jiz-lan) (she/they) an experimental filmmaker and multidisciplinary artist based in Tkaronto (Toronto). We talk nighttime collage making, Romare Bearden, the way stillness feels, August Wilson, nature as the great muse, Jackie Shane's connection to Toronto, and finding references in the everyday.

Ghislan's work is influenced by Afro-Caribbean folklore and culture, Afro-futurism, soundscape, and cinema, and often appropriates archival film and imagery to shape non-linear narratives from fragments of memories.
